House underpinning is a crucial structural process used to strengthen and stabilize the foundation of a building. This technique is often employed when a building's foundation is not strong or stable enough to support the structure, which can result from various factors such as soil conditions, natural disasters, or the age of the building. Underpinning involves extending the foundation depth or breadth so that it rests on more stable soil, providing the necessary support. This process is vital as it helps prevent further structural damage, ensuring the safety and longevity of the building. By addressing foundational issues early through underpinning, homeowners can avoid more costly repairs in the future and maintain the value of their property.
Benefits of House Underpinning
-
Enhanced Structural Integrity
House underpinning significantly boosts the structural integrity of a building. By reinforcing the foundation, this process ensures that the building can withstand various stresses and pressures over time. This reinforcement is particularly important in areas prone to soil movement or seismic activity, where a stable foundation is crucial for safety. -
Increased Property Value
Underpinning can increase the value of your property by addressing and repairing foundational issues that might otherwise deter potential buyers. A well-maintained foundation is a key selling point, as it assures prospective buyers of the building's safety and durability. Investing in underpinning can thus be seen as an investment in the property's future marketability. -
Prevention of Further Damage
By stabilizing the foundation, underpinning helps prevent further structural damage that might occur due to shifting or settling soil. This preventive measure can save homeowners from more extensive and expensive repairs down the line, preserving both the structure and the homeowner's peace of mind.
